AAW August 2010 Contest

Walnut Platter. 13" dia. X 2" deep. The bottom has some voids that I could have turned out if I reversed the piece, but I wanted to have some fun with them. They're colored to match the texture on the top rim and the bowl sits firmly on the wide rim on the bottom. Finished with Tung Oil an Renaissance Wax.
